So, what questions should you be asking? Its not rocket science, but you gotta be proactive.


First off: What data do we actually collect and store? Dont just assume you know. Audit everything. Do you really need to keep those social security numbers? Maybe not. Less data, less risk, ya know?


Next: Wheres all this stuff kept? Is it all on one ancient, unsecured server in the back room? Is some of it in the cloud? Who has access? Are those access privileges regularly reviewed? It isnt secure if anyone can waltz in and grab it.


Then: Howre we protecting it? We talkin strong passwords? Two-factor authentication? Regular software updates? Firewalls that actually work? Dont skimp on security; its an investment, not an expense.


Also: What happens if, uh oh, something goes wrong? Do you have a incident response plan?
